Isaac Asimov was born to Russian immigrants in 1920. He published his first story at age 18 and went on to become one of the most prolific and influential science fiction writers of all time. His work explored complex philosophical and scientific concepts with clarity and wit, earning him millions of fans around the world. In addition to his writing, Asimov was also a renowned professor of biochemistry. He died in 1992, leaving behind a legacy that is still felt today.

What was Isaac Asimovโ€™s first job?

During World War II Isaac Asimov worked at the Naval Aviation Experimental Station in Philadelphia along with science-fiction authors Robert A.
Heinlein and L. Sprague de Camp. Asimov had begun contributing stories to science-fiction magazines in 1939.

What is Isaac Asimov best known for?

Isaac Asimov is best known for the Foundation series and robot stories.

The Foundation stories were written between 1942 and 1949 and were collected as the Foundation trilogy: Foundation, Foundation and Empire, and Second Foundation .

What were Isaac Asimovโ€™s accomplishments?

Isaac Asimov turned from science fiction to concentrate more on nonfiction writing in the late 1950s.

From 1958 to 1991 he wrote a monthly column about science for The Magazine of Fantasy and Science Fiction, which received a special Hugo Award in 1963.
